FMEA disruption occurrence degree ranking
| Chance | Description | Probability | Median rating |
|---|---|---|---|
| Very high | Disruption is almost inevitable | 1 in 2 1 in 3 | 10–9 |
| High | Process is “similar” to previous processes with a high rate of disruption | 1 in 8 1 in 20 | 8–7 |
| Moderate | Process is “similar” to previous processes which have occasional disruption | 1 in 80 1 in 400 1 in 2,000 | 6–5 – 4 |
| Low | Process is “similar” to previous processes with isolated disruption | 1 in 15,000 | 3 |
| Very low | Process is “similar” to previous processes with very isolated disruption | 1 in 150,000 | 2 |
| Remote | Process is “similar” to previous processes with no known disruption | 1 in 1,500,000 | 1 |
